STAFFORD, Texas, March 19, 2026 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Greenwich LifeSciences, Inc. (NASDAQ:GLSI) (the "Company"), a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company focused on its Phase III clinical trial, FLAMINGO-01, which is evaluating Fast Track designated GLSI-100, an immunotherapy to prevent breast cancer recurrences, today announced the initiation of new clinical sites in the US. The Phase III clinical trial has recently been activated at City of Hope, one of the largest and most advanced cancer research and treatment organizations in the United States – specifically at its network sites in Los Angeles and Orange counties, Arizona, Atlanta, and Illinois. STAFFORD, Texas, March 18, 2026 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Greenwich LifeSciences, Inc. (NASDAQ:GLSI) (the "Company"), a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company focused on its Phase III clinical trial, FLAMINGO-01, which is evaluating Fast Track designated GLSI-100, an immunotherapy to prevent breast cancer recurrences, today provided an update on the upcoming AACR Meeting 2026. Two abstracts and two posters were accepted for presentation.
